OIBF Collaboration Brew: the idea started with our mutual appreciation for pale, sour, fruity beers. So with BBnO, we decided that a Gose, light sour wheat beer with a bit of salt, would benefit from some peaches added in the fermenter. Then something unexpected happened on the second day of OIBF, when we made the wort for this beer. When we started the mash, we noticed quite some dark malts getting into the mash. This was a remainder of the previous brew, with Dave of Lervig, when we decided to add some more dark malts during the sparge of what was to become 'Frazzled'. During the brew day we saw that we were ending up with a brown beer. We still decided to stick with the plan and add peach puree in the fermenter. Thanks, David!

5.3/10 Appearance 6 Aroma 5 Flavor 5 Texture 6 Overall 5
0.33 l bottle from ’De Molen’, bottled in August 2016. Slightly hazy, dark brownish red with a thin, frothy, quickly diminishing, beige layer. Sourish-fruity, slightly roasty aroma of milk chocolate, red berries, peach and some caramel. Quite sour, moderately fruity and slightly roasty taste of milk chocolate, some coffee, red berries and a touch of peach, followed by a short, quite tart, a bit minerally and moderately roasty finish. Thin body, very astringent and slightly effervescent mouthfeel, soft carbonation. Very bland, unbalanced and not very tasty as well. Not a big fan of Oedipus sours, but I somehow hoped that BBN would turn this into something good. Usually, with regard to the price, I would say that this is disappointing, but it’s actually quite what I expected.
